Commit Graph

  • eafd3b70f9 an unexpected space Chai Feng 2018-10-06 06:38:56 +08:00
  • b20a989c24 refactor UFW_ACTION Chai Feng 2018-10-05 19:31:09 +08:00
  • a3195297d7 fix wrong syntax Chai Feng 2018-10-05 19:30:48 +08:00
  • 0c23335317 using env to find a service which is to be deleted Chai Feng 2018-10-05 18:52:21 +08:00
  • 8116401b7c fix wrong type of service_env Chai Feng 2018-10-05 18:22:22 +08:00
  • 965659601c fix typo Chai Feng 2018-10-05 18:21:52 +08:00
  • ca686dd582 Infinite loop Chai Feng 2018-10-05 18:11:33 +08:00
  • 8712595939 add service name in the env variable Chai Feng 2018-10-05 18:05:20 +08:00
  • 7e659b23c9 update entrypoint: update or deny service rule Chai Feng 2018-10-05 16:26:07 +08:00
  • 8556bb7687 add sub command: add-service-rule Chai Feng 2018-10-05 16:25:44 +08:00
  • b0aa7318da add internal sub-command raw-command Chai Feng 2018-10-05 14:11:57 +08:00
  • e92bdff8c3 extract main function Chai Feng 2018-10-05 13:39:57 +08:00
  • b1aec55699 use published port, not target port Chai Feng 2018-10-05 10:34:08 +08:00
  • 00bf86f138 fix bug Chai Feng 2018-10-03 15:57:54 +08:00
  • 589832c221 fix a bug about finding instance name Chai Feng 2018-10-03 15:44:08 +08:00
  • 52ca7eda4d allow DEBUG env in entrypoint Chai Feng 2018-10-03 15:43:44 +08:00
  • be9bdf1782 instance names may contains dot Chai Feng 2018-10-03 15:43:11 +08:00
  • 9f25de1d2f monitor docker events Chai Feng 2018-10-03 15:02:50 +08:00
  • dc0c629107 Adding rules may not including port number Chai Feng 2018-10-03 14:31:52 +08:00
  • f9604f62cf remove rules when a container is to stopped Chai Feng 2018-10-03 14:31:34 +08:00
  • b8968f8481 service allow sub-command must need a port Chai Feng 2018-10-03 13:31:16 +08:00
  • b6c6516731 WIP: update docker-entrypoint.sh Chai Feng 2018-10-03 12:46:40 +08:00
  • a53fe1ba25 pass ufw_docker_agent_image Chai Feng 2018-10-03 12:03:34 +08:00
  • 8eb83755b9 use service id instead of service name Chai Feng 2018-10-03 11:22:50 +08:00
  • 9767d9e5e1 WIP: update all services rules Chai Feng 2018-10-03 11:09:54 +08:00
  • 0ce7e710f5 to filter all instances of a service Chai Feng 2018-10-03 10:36:21 +08:00
  • e0b4536873 if no port number Chai Feng 2018-10-03 10:34:11 +08:00
  • 6001834bab use env instead of labels Chai Feng 2018-10-03 10:33:43 +08:00
  • aa020f4462 avoid to find a stopped instance Chai Feng 2018-10-03 09:45:29 +08:00
  • 5f8841f2ac watching docker events Chai Feng 2018-10-03 09:18:28 +08:00
  • bd991a0367 create ufw-docker-agent service if not found Chai Feng 2018-10-03 09:17:51 +08:00
  • e942f1fc4b add service help message of ufw-docker Chai Feng 2018-10-03 09:16:52 +08:00
  • 1c87b364f4 find all service ufw-docker-agent labels Chai Feng 2018-10-03 09:15:21 +08:00
  • 424c2b4474 Add Dockerfile for image ufw-docker-agent Chai Feng 2018-10-03 09:14:21 +08:00
  • 2c5391dcec check published port of a service Chai Feng 2018-10-03 09:11:55 +08:00
  • a91e864cfe valid port syntax in service allow Chai Feng 2018-10-03 09:10:57 +08:00
  • b557b56a03 add sub-command: service allow Chai Feng 2018-10-03 09:10:14 +08:00
  • 9e4c161416 add service sub-command Chai Feng 2018-10-03 09:08:28 +08:00
  • 89b3aaa5aa check ufw status first Chai Feng 2018-10-02 16:12:34 +08:00
  • a167d3e4ab update readme, add ussage of ufw-docker util Chai Feng 2018-09-13 15:34:53 +08:00
  • f9959ddd6f add examples Chai Feng 2018-09-13 15:09:28 +08:00
  • 02f61f9e68 update readme Chai Feng 2018-09-11 08:22:40 +08:00
  • 056071c4b2 add the reason for choosing ufw-user-forword or ufw-user-input Chai Feng 2018-09-10 20:40:14 +08:00
  • 4e64d3a236 Update README Chai Feng 2018-09-10 18:53:36 +08:00
  • 37a657862a Create LICENSE Chai Feng 2018-09-06 20:22:02 +08:00
  • d9017fd2a9 sometimes we need to restart servers Chai Feng 2018-08-08 23:44:12 +08:00
  • b6f325f9d1 forgot to add ufw-user-forward table Chai Feng 2018-08-08 23:03:01 +08:00
  • 85cd2c1893 Update Readme Chai Feng 2018-08-08 15:34:23 +08:00
  • 9658596f2a init Chai Feng 2018-08-08 15:29:48 +08:00